Heart attack vs. chest pain: how does a stent procedure affect Men's sexual health?

NCT ID NCT07444697

Summary

This study aims to understand how a common heart procedure (stent placement) affects erectile function in men. It will compare 100 men who had the procedure after a heart attack to those who had it for stable chest pain. Researchers will track changes in sexual function, depression, and fear of future heart problems over 6 months using questionnaires.
